Primary Care Services in the Columbia Gorge
Columbia Gorge family medicine clinics deliver comprehensive primary care that addresses both routine and complex health needs. Services typically include annual physicals, vaccinations, lab work, and management of long-term conditions such as diabetes and hypertension.
Many practices emphasize patient education and shared decision-making, helping families understand treatment options and prevention strategies tailored to the region’s climate and lifestyle factors.
Pediatric and Family-Focused Care
From newborn checkups to adolescent care, Columbia Gorge family medicine providers support children through each stage of development. Well-child visits track growth, immunizations, and developmental milestones within a trusted medical home.
Clinics often coordinate with local schools and community programs to promote healthy habits and early identification of learning or behavioral concerns.
Chronic Disease Management and Coordination
Managing conditions such as heart disease, asthma, and depression is a priority for Columbia Gorge family medicine teams. Regular monitoring, medication reconciliation, and care plans help prevent complications and hospital visits.
Integrated behavioral health services are frequently available, enabling patients to receive mental health support during the same visit when needed.
Preventive Care and Wellness in the Gorge Community
Preventive screenings, cancer checks, and lifestyle counseling are central to Columbia Gorge family medicine. Providers emphasize nutrition, activity, and tobacco cessation using local resources that fit the active, outdoor-oriented culture of the region.
By addressing risks early, these practices aim to reduce long-term healthcare costs and improve quality of life across generations.

How quickly can I get an appointment at a Columbia Gorge family medicine clinic?
Many clinics offer same-day or next-day appointments for urgent concerns, while routine visits may be scheduled one to two weeks in advance, depending on the provider and location.
Do Columbia Gorge family medicine offices accept insurance and offer sliding-scale fees?
Yes, most practices accept major insurance plans and also provide sliding-scale fees or discounted care for eligible patients without coverage.
Are behavioral health services included with family medicine visits in the Gorge area?
Several clinics integrate behavioral health providers, allowing patients to receive counseling or medication management during primary care visits when available.
What pediatric services are available through Columbia Gorge family medicine practices?
Expect comprehensive pediatric services including well-child exams, immunizations, school forms, and management of common childhood illnesses within a family-centered medical home.
